David Cuesta (Ripollet Tr.), with a time of 33:32, and Sofía Aguayo (Prat Tr.1994), with a time of 36:11prevailed in the 10 kilometers of the 23rd Cursa Delta Prat held this Sunday with 1,050 runners at the start.
At the distance of 5 kilometers, the win went to Javi Carrero (Top4 Running), with a time of 15:20and Laura Rodríguez (CA Piélagos) with an excellent time of 16:39, just 15 seconds behind the test record (16:24), held by Gema Barrachina since 2021.
In this edition, the usual circuit of Delta Prat is returned to the section of Avenida Virgen de Montserratso it turned out to be a very fast route in the 5 km (two laps in the 10 km test).
In the men’s 10 km event, the pulse between David Cuesta, winner in 33:32 and Joan Oriach, second, with 33:44, was maintained throughout the journey. Cuesta took the lead midway through the course with a 20-second advantage and maintained this lead until the end. Andorran David Piñol, third (34:31), was the only one to trouble his two rivals.
In the women’s category, the decision of the Barcelonan Laura Rodríguez, Catalan champion of 10,000 m on the track, to compete in the 5 km left the 10 km in a close fight between Sofía Aguayo, 26, from Prata, bronze in the 2022 Triathlon European Cup, and Gema Barrachina from Alicanteformer Spanish Cross Country champion and 10,000 meters.
Aguayo took the lead at kilometer 5 of the route with a 17 second lead (17:51 versus 18:08) and increased the lead to 36:11 where he won, beating Barrachina by 22 seconds (36:33). ).
